South Australia is blessed with iconic family businesses like Coopers, Haigh's, Golden North and CIBO.

We are at risk of losing CIBO forever - and 100s of South Australian jobs - because Queensland's Retail Food Group is reportedly planning to rebrand CIBO as Gloria Jeans.  

Not only will South Aussies lose an iconic SA business brand, we will probably also lose 100s of jobs.

The 22 CIBO cafes directly employ hundreds of staff, and CIBO indirectly support hundreds more because CIBO coffee is roasted locally, CIBO gelati is made locally, and CIBO food is produced locally.  18 of the 22 CIBO stores are family-owned small businesses.

Cibo was the first home grown SA coffee chain that started from a North Adelaide restaurant in 1996 and gained national recognition as a leader in quality coffee in Australia, and became an iconic SA coffee chain shared with generations of SA families and friends over the last 25 plus years supporting many franchisees, SA businesses and families, Bring Ciboback in SA hands.
